Building a StoryBrand by Donald Miller
Building a StoryBrand by Donald Miller explains how businesses can make their marketing easier to understand by placing the customer—not the company—at the centre of the story.
About the book
Miller adapts familiar elements of storytelling into a seven-part communication framework. The customer becomes the central character, faces a problem, meets a guide, receives a plan and is invited to take a clear action. This approach helps readers identify confusing language and replace it with messages that quickly explain what is offered, how it helps and what the customer should do next.
The book applies the framework to websites, presentations, email campaigns and everyday sales conversations. Its practical value lies in encouraging clarity and consistency rather than decorative language.
